Zinc Selenide (ZnSe) Windows are high-performance infrared optical components fabricated from high-purity ZnSe material. With an extremely broad transmission range covering visible to far-infrared regions, low absorption coefficient, and high laser damage threshold, ZnSe windows are widely used in high-power CO₂ laser systems, FTIR spectrometers, thermal imaging, medical laser devices, and industrial infrared detection. They feature superior optical homogeneity, low scatter, and stable physical and chemical properties, making them the preferred choice for demanding infrared optical systems.

Features
- Ultra-broad spectral transmission: 0.5 μm to 20 μm, covering VIS, NIR, MWIR, LWIR and far-infrared bands
- Extremely low absorption coefficient: Especially suitable for high-power CO₂ laser systems
- High laser-induced damage threshold (LIDT): Excellent resistance to 10.6 μm laser radiation
- Outstanding optical homogeneity: Low scatter, low wavefront distortion, ideal for precision optical systems
- Good mechanical properties: Moderate hardness, easy to polish and process into various sizes
- Stable chemical properties: Insensitive to moisture, non-hygroscopic, suitable for harsh industrial environments
Applications
- High-power CO₂ laser systems: Laser output windows, protective windows for cutting and welding machines
- FTIR and infrared spectroscopy: High-transmission windows for laboratory and industrial spectrometers
- Medical laser equipment: Dermatology lasers, surgical laser delivery systems
- Thermal imaging systems: LWIR windows for security, surveillance and thermal cameras
- Infrared gas detection: Industrial emission monitoring, gas analysis and environmental monitoring
- Aerospace and defense: Infrared optical windows for airborne and vehicle-mounted systems
- Industrial process monitoring: Non-contact temperature measurement and infrared optical paths
